If interest rates decrease, the homeowner will have an incentive to refinance the floating-rate home loan into a fixed-rate home loan. In this scenario, the potential for refinancing the home loan will increase the prepayment risk for the original lender. When you have a mortgage on your home, the interest rate is the ongoing amount you pay to finance your home purchase. Your interest rate is typically represented as an annual percentage of your remaining loan balance. For example, a 4% interest rate on a $200,000 mortgage balance would add around $652 to your monthly payment.
